Witrynathat, unlike standard English, slang normally originates through a conscious spontaneity. However, though the crea-tion of slang words is often deliberate, the linguistic principles of word forma-tion used are usually traditional. Finally, students should determine that the life history of a slang term depends to a great extent upon the need it ...

Those Indonesian slang words along with its sentence examples are slang words commonly used in Indonesia by Indonesian young people who know each other, of course, in informal situation. cindy lee tbriWitryna9 mar 2024 · Char or Chariz is one of the most commonly used Tagalog slang words that Filipinos use both on the internet and in everyday conversation. It came from the other slang word, “charot,” which means “joke” or “just kidding,” then it evolved to char. Now, the version that you can mostly see is chariz. 9.
